* Refactor QVariant handlers.Jędrzej Nowacki2012-01-041-2/+28
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| QVariant implementation is based on delegation to a handler. The handler has rather simple construction, it is a set of function that implements a switch statement over known types and redirects calls to a right method of an encapsulated types instance. Unfortunately after qt modularization project, it is not easy to use types directly from different modules, as they can be undefined or completely unaccessible. Which means that each module has to implement own handler to cooperate correctly with QVariant. We can suspect that list of modules known to QVariant will grow and it is not limited to GUI, Widgets and Core, therefore it would be nice to have an unified, from performance and source code point of view, way of working with handlers. This patch is an attempt to cleanup handlers. * Add Qt::TimerType argument to QAbstractEventDispatcher::registerTimer()Bradley T. Hughes2012-01-022-2/+2
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| ... and deprecate the old registerTimer() functions. The new pure- virtual registerTimer() breaks source-compatibility. Subclasses cannot be instantiated anymore, since the pure virtual function signature has changed. QAbstractEventDispatcher::TimerInfo is no longer a QPair. It is now a struct with timerId, interval, and timerType members. This is a source incompatibility that should only affect subclasses of QAbstractEventDispatcher, which will need to pass 3 arguments to the TimerInfo constructor instead of 2. If the subclass used QPair<int,int> instead of the TimerInfo typedef, the QPair<int,int> declarations will need to be replaced with TimerInfo. Call the new registerTimer() function with the type from QObject::startTimer(). Change all subclasses of QAbstractEventDispatcher to reimplement the new virtual function. The type argument is unused at the momemnt, except to ensure that registeredTimers() returns the type each timer was registered with. Implementations for the various dispatchers will be done in separate commits. * Prevent qDebug test bypassing the testlib message handler.Jason McDonald2011-12-301-12/+26
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Several of the test functions in the QDebug autotest call qInstallMsgHandler() to temporarily use a custom message handler. Unfortunately, these test functions were then resetting the message handler back to Qt's default handler at the end of the test. QTestLib also calls qInstallMsgHandler() to set a message handler that redirects debug/warning/fatal messages into the test log. When the test resets the message handler back to Qt's default handler, testlib's message handler is bypassed for the rest of the test, preventing any subsequent debug/warning/fatal messages from being visible in the test log or subject to testlib's ignoreMessage() function. This error also caused several of the test functions to fail if they were run manually. The "defaultMessagehandler" test would fail if it was run before any other test function and the "assignment" test would fail if it was run after any other test function. This commit fixes these failures by using a helper class to ensure that the previously active message handler is restored at the end of each test function, even if the test function fails or throws an exception. * Cleanup corelib autotests.Jason McDonald2011-12-2819-8/+386
| | | | | | | | | | | | | When using QSignalSpy, always verify that the signal spy is valid. This will cause the test to give a meaningful failure when spying on a non-existant signal. Without this change, tests that spy on a signal to ensure that it is not emitted (i.e. by comparing the spy count to zero) could pass erroneously if something went wrong when creating the signal spy, as an invalid QSignalSpy will always return a count of zero.
